The Daily Grind: Strategies for DFS Success

Daily Fantasy Sports (DFS) have exploded in popularity, offering a fast-paced alternative to traditional season-long leagues. But succeeding isn’t just about sports knowledge; it’s about embracing the ‘daily grind’ – a consistent, analytical approach. This article explores strategies for navigating the DFS landscape and turning it into a profitable venture.

Understanding the DFS Landscape

Unlike season-long formats, DFS allows you to create new lineups for each day or week, competing for cash prizes. Popular platforms include DraftKings and FanDuel. Key formats include:

  • Cash Games (50/50s, Head-to-Heads): Lower risk, aiming for a consistent, modest profit.
  • Guaranteed Prize Pools (GPPs): High risk, high reward. Requires unique lineups to compete for large prize pools.
  • Single Entry Tournaments: GPPs limited to one entry per person, leveling the playing field.

The Daily Grind: Core Strategies

Bankroll Management

Crucial for longevity. Never risk more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single slate. Separate funds for cash games and GPPs. Disciplined staking is paramount.

Research & Player Projections

Data is King. Utilize statistical analysis, injury reports, and news sources. Create or subscribe to player projections – estimated points based on various factors. Identify value plays (players priced below their projected output).

Lineup Construction

Cash Games: Focus on high-floor players – consistent performers with reliable production. Prioritize safety and avoid significant risk.
GPPs: Embrace volatility. Target players with high ceilings, even if they carry risk. Stack players from the same team (e.g., QB & WR) to capitalize on potential blowouts.

Slate Selection & Game Theory

Choose slates strategically. Smaller slates (fewer games) can be more predictable. Consider ownership percentages – how many other players are using a particular player. Fade (avoid) highly owned players in GPPs if you believe they are overvalued.

Continuous Learning & Adaptation

DFS is dynamic. Stay updated on player news, rule changes, and evolving strategies. Analyze your results – identify strengths and weaknesses. Don’t be afraid to experiment and refine your approach.
